Spicy Mixed Veggies Recipe Using Our Signature Grill & Fry Masala | Zee Spices
This hearty and flavorful mixed vegetable stir-fry is packed with fresh veggies and spiced to perfection using Zee Grill & Fry Masala. A simple yet delicious dish, it combines sautéed onions, tomatoes, and classic Indian spices with your favorite vegetables, then finishes with a burst of bold flavor. Ideal as a side or light main, it pairs perfectly with roti, paratha, or rice for a comforting, wholesome meal.
Ingredients
Serves 3-4 people
- 2 tbsp oil or ghee
- 1 medium onion – sliced
- 2 medium tomatoes – chopped
- 1 tsp ginger-garlic paste
- 2 cups assorted vegetables (e.g., carrots, beans, peas, cauliflower, capsicum, potatoes) – chopped
- ½ tsp turmeric powder
- ½ tsp red chili powder (adjust to taste)
- ½ tsp salt (adjust to taste)
- 2–3 tbsp Zee Grill & Fry Masala (add at the end for full flavor)
- 2–3 tbsp water (if needed for steaming)
- Fresh coriander – chopped
- Lemon wedges (optional)
Instructions
- Heat Oil:
- In a pan, heat oil or ghee on medium flame.
- Sauté Aromatics:
- Add sliced onion and sauté until light golden.
- Stir in ginger-garlic paste and fry for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
- Cook Tomatoes:
- Add chopped tomatoes and cook until soft and mushy.
- Add Spices:
- Stir in turmeric powder, red chili powder, and salt. Mix well.
- Add Vegetables:
- Toss in all the chopped vegetables. Stir-fry for 3–4 minutes on medium-high heat.
- Steam-Cook:
- Add 2–3 tbsp water if needed to help cook the veggies.
- Cover and cook on low flame for 10–12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until vegetables are tender but not overcooked.
- Finish with Zee Grill & Fry Masala:
- Turn off the heat. Sprinkle Zee Grill & Fry Masala and gently mix to coat the veggies evenly.
- Garnish & Serve:
- Garnish with chopped fresh coriander.
- Serve hot with roti, paratha, or rice.
- Add a squeeze of lemon juice if desired for extra freshness.
